Tourists visit Fuzimiao, or Confucius Temple, in Nanjing, capital of East China's Jiangsu Province, Oct 1, 2012. As the eight-day National Day holiday came, hundreds of millions of tourists crowded into scenery spots, resorts and other tourism destinations across the country. The number of travelers in major scenic spots across China had totaled 5.76 million by 5 pm on Oct 2, according to the China National Tourism Administration. [Photo/Xinhua]
